Dual In-Line Memory Module (DIMM)

!"

You may need additional memory (DIMM) for complex graphics and
for duplex printing.

Dual in-line memory module (or DIMM) is compact circuit board with sur-
face-mount memory chips.
The printer, which has two memory slots, has a 256 MB memory module
already installed in one of the slots. By using both slots, the memory can be
expanded to a maximum of 1024 MB (512 MB + 512 MB).

Installing a DIMM

Note

It’s very important to protect the printer controller board and any
associated circuit boards from electrostatic damage. Before performing
this procedure, review the antistatic caution on page 170
. In addition,
always handle circuit boards by the edges only.

1

Turn off the printer and discon-
nect the power cord and inter-
face cables.

2

Using a screwdriver, remove the
screw. Then, slide the rear cover
to the right and remove it.
